tintinnabulation, defined
Function: noun
Pronunciation: "tin-t&-"na-by&-'lA-sh&n
Etymology: Latin tintinnabulum bell, from tintinnare to ring, jingle, from tinnire
1 : the ringing or sounding of bells
2 : a jingling or tinkling sound as if of bells
the sound of a bell ringing; "the distinctive ring of the church bell"; "the ringing of the telephone"; "the tintinnabulation that so voluminously swells from the ringing and the dinging of the bells"--E. A. Poe
